Reconstruction:Proto-Slavic/teplъ
Proto-Slavic
Alternative forms
Etymology
Likely the l-participle of an unattested verb **teti (“to become/be hot”) + *-lъ, from Proto-Balto-Slavic *tep-, from Proto-Indo-European *tep-. Cognate with Sanskrit तप् (tap-, “hot”), Latin tepeō (“be hot”) whence English tepid.
Adjective
*teplъ[1]
Declension
| singular | masculine | feminine | neuter |
|---|---|---|---|
| nominative | *teplъ | *tepla | *teplo |
| genitive | *tepla | *teply | *tepla |
| dative | *teplu | *teplě | *teplu |
| accusative | *teplъ | *teplǫ | *teplo |
| instrumental | *teplomь | *teplojǫ | *teplomь |
| locative | *teplě | *teplě | *teplě |
| vocative | *teple | *teplo | *teplo |
| dual | masculine | feminine | neuter |
| nominative | *tepla | *teplě | *teplě |
| genitive | *teplu | *teplu | *teplu |
| dative | *teploma | *teplama | *teploma |
| accusative | *tepla | *teplě | *teplě |
| instrumental | *teploma | *teplama | *teploma |
| locative | *teplu | *teplu | *teplu |
| vocative | *tepla | *teplě | *teplě |
| plural | masculine | feminine | neuter |
| nominative | *tepli | *teply | *tepla |
| genitive | *teplъ | *teplъ | *teplъ |
| dative | *teplomъ | *teplamъ | *teplomъ |
| accusative | *teply | *teply | *tepla |
| instrumental | *teply | *teplami | *teply |
| locative | *teplěxъ | *teplaxъ | *teplěxъ |
| vocative | *tepli | *teply | *tepla |
